New Orleans Charter Science And Mathematics High School is a Charter School. This high school has a total enrollment of 373 students with approximately 30 full-time teachers. It has a student to teacher ratio of about 13 students per teacher. The average student-teacher ratio for Orleans Parish is 14 to 1.

1 Charter schools provide free public elementary/secondary education under a charter granted by the state legislature or other appropriate authority.
4 A Title I school designated under appropriate state and federal regulations as being eligible for participation in programs authorized by Title I of Public Law 103-382.
5 A program in which all the pupils in a school are designated under appropriate state and federal regulations as being eligible for participation in programs authorized by Title I of Public Law 103-382.
